中国有着丰富多样的美食文化,下面是几种中国美食的英文介绍:1.北京烤鸭(Peking Duck):Peking Duck is a famous Chinese dish that originated in Beijing.The duck is roasted until the skin becomes crispy and golden, then served with thin pancakes, scallions, cucumber, and hoisin sauce. It is known for its succulent meat and flavorful combination of ingredients.2.麻婆豆腐(Mapo Tofu):Mapo Tofu is a popular Sichuan dish made with soft tofu, mincedpork, fermented black beans, and a spicy sauce. It has a numbing and spicy flavor profile due to the generous use of Sichuan peppercorns and chili oil. It is often enjoyed with steamed rice.3.粤菜(Cantonese Cuisine):Cantonese cuisine is one of the major regional cuisines in China,originating from the Guangdong province. It is known for its delicate flavors and fresh ingredients. Popular dishes include Dim Sum (small, bite-sized portions of various foods), Sweet and Sour Pork, Roasted Goose, and Steamed Seafood.4.小笼包(Xiaolongbao):Xiaolongbao are steamed dumplings originally from Shanghai. Theyare filled with juicy minced pork and a rich broth. Xiaolongbao is traditionally served with black vinegar and ginger slices. When you bite into them, the delicious soup inside bursts into your mouth.5.四川火锅(Sichuan Hot Pot):Sichuan Hot Pot is a spicy and numbing culinary experience. Itinvolves a pot of simmering broth filled with Sichuan peppers, chili peppers, and other spices. Diners then cook a variety of thinly sliced meats, vegetables, and tofu in the broth.The resulting flavors are hot, spicy, and addictive.这些是中国美食中的一些典型代表,每个地区的美食都有其独特的风味和特色。

6 Su Cuisine
From Jiangsu Province and Shanghai. Ingredients are supposed to be as fresh as possible in this cuisine. Because of the delicate life style around this region, people would like to process ingredients in a exquisite way. Thus the servings are always little smaller but much more refined. Sweet is the main flavor of Su Cuisine, and food are always cooked thoroughly into very soft, which can utterly digest the sweet and delicious sauce. The Most Famous Dishes: Fish Head in Casserole(砂锅鱼头) River Carp in Sweet-and-sour Sauce with Pine Nuts (糖醋鲤鱼) Steamed Bun Stuffed with Pork and Peeled Shrimp Different Kinds of Sticky Rice Cake(糯米团)

特色小吃英文介绍1. Dim Sum (点心)Origin: Dim sum, meaning "touch the heart," originates from Guangdong province in China.Description: These are small, delicate pastries that are usually served with tea. Dim sum varieties range from sweet to savory, including dumplings, buns, pastries, and more.Popular Items: Shrimp dumplings, barbecued pork buns, and sweet red bean buns are among the most popular dim sum.2. Peking Duck (北京烤鸭)Origin: Peking Duck, a signature dish of Beijing, China, has a history dating back over 500 years.Description: The duck is roasted to perfection, resulting in crispy skin and tender meat. It is often served with pancakes, sweet bean sauce, and cucumber slices. Eating Experience: Guests often watch the chef prepare the duck, a ceremonial process that adds to the dining experience.3. Xiaolongbao (小笼包)Origin: Xiaolongbao, meaning "small basket bun," hails from Jiangnan region in China.Description: These are small, steamed buns filled with succulent pork and rich broth. The skin is thin and elastic, and the filling is juicy.Eating Technique: Eating xiaolongbao requires care, as the broth can be hot and messy. Dipping the bun in vinegar adds to the flavor.4. Mapo Tofu (麻婆豆腐)Origin: Mapo Tofu, a spicy Sichuan dish, originates from Chengdu, China. Description: This dish consists of tender tofu cubes cooked in a spicy, oily sauce with minced pork and chili beans.Spiciness: The dish's heat comes from a generous amount of chili oil and pepper, giving it a distinctive and memorable flavor.5. Noodle Soup (面条)Varieties: Noodle soup is a staple in many Asian cuisines, with China having a wide variety of regional styles.Ingredients: Common ingredients include noodles, broth, vegetables, and protein such as pork, beef, chicken, or fish.Comfort Food: Noodle soup is often considered a comforting meal, especially on cold days.。

中国美食英语介绍十大美食China is home to a wide variety of delicious and diverse dishes. Here are ten of the most popular and iconic Chinese cuisines:1. Peking Duck: A specialty from Beijing, Peking Duck is a dish of tender, succulent roasted duck with crispy skin served with thin pancakes, scallions, and hoisin sauce.2. Dim Sum: Originating from Cantonese cuisine, dim sum is a selection of bite-sized, steamed or fried dumplings and small dishes such as siu mai, har gow, and char siu bao. It is often served in steamer baskets and enjoyed during brunch or afternoon tea.3. Hotpot: A communal dining experience, hotpot involves cooking a variety of meats, vegetables, and seafood in a flavored broth at the center of the table. Popular variations include Sichuan-style spicy hotpot and Mongolian hotpot.4. Kung Pao Chicken: Originating from Sichuan cuisine, Kung Pao Chicken is a spicy stir-fried dish featuring tender chicken cubes, peanuts, and chili peppers, seasoned with a unique blend of Sichuan peppercorns.5. Xiaolongbao: These delicate Shanghai-style soup dumplings are made with thin, delicate dumpling skins and filled with a flavorful broth along with a pork or crab meat filling. They are often enjoyed with black vinegar and ginger.6. Ma Po Tofu: A famous Sichuan dish, Ma Po Tofu is a spicy and numbing dish made with soft tofu cubes, ground pork, chili beanpaste, and Sichuan peppercorns. It is served with steamed rice.7. Sichuan Hotpot: Known for its spiciness and intense flavors, Sichuan hotpot is a popular Chinese dining experience. The hotpot broth is typically infused with Sichuan peppercorns, chili oil, and various spices, filled with a variety of sliced meats, vegetables, and noodles.8. Chow Mein: A stir-fried noodle dish, chow mein is made with egg noodles, various meats, and vegetables. It can be found in both Cantonese and American Chinese cuisine, with different regional variations.9. Mapo Doufu: Another classic Sichuan dish, Mapo Doufu features soft tofu cubes cooked in a spicy and numbing sauce made with chili bean paste, ground pork, and Sichuan peppercorns. It is commonly served with steamed rice.10. Xiaolong Mantou: A traditional Chinese steamed bun, Xiaolong Mantou is a popular street food snack in China. Filled with a variety of savory or sweet fillings, these fluffy buns are known for their soup-like filling and delicious taste.These are just a few examples of the vast array of delicious Chinese dishes. Chinese cuisine is known for its diverse flavors and regional specialties that are sure to satisfy any gastronomic craving.。

羊肉串(Lamb Skewers) Lamb skewers are a popular barbecue snack in northern China. They are made by cutting tender lamb into small pieces, skewering them on bamboo sticks, and grilling them over charcoal until golden brown. Lamb skewers are fragrant, salty, and spicy, making them a favorite among many people.串串香(Spicy Skewers) Spicy skewers are a popular snack in southwestern China. They consist of various ingredients such as meat, fish, and vegetables skewered on bamboo sticks, and then cooked in chili oil. Spicy skewers are flavorful and spicy, making them a top choice for fans of spicy food.卤肉饭(Braised Pork Rice) Braised pork rice is one of the most popular snacks in Taiwan. It consists of fragrant braised pork served with rice, vegetables, and sauce, making it incrediblydelicious. Braised pork rice has become a daily lunch choice for many people and is also a must-try food for tourists visiting Taiwan.油条(Fried Dough Stick) Fried dough sticks are a common food for breakfast and afternoon tea in China. They are made by fermenting dough made from flour, cutting it into long strips, and deep frying them until golden and crispy. Fried dough sticks paired with soy milk or porridge are delicious and a favorite breakfast combination for many people.混沌(Wonton) Wontons are traditional Chinese dumplings. They are made by wrapping a thin skin around various fillings, such as shrimp or pork, and then cooked in broth. Wontons are delicious, with a flavorful broth, and are often enjoyed as a warming food in winter.烤肠(Grilled Sausages) Grilled sausages are a type of street food in China. They are made from seasoned meat, such as pork or beef, and grilled over charcoal. Grilled sausages are very popular and loved by both young people and children for their savory flavor.汉堡包(Chinese Hamburger) Chinese hamburgers are a popular snack in northern China. They consist of a bun that is sliced open and filled with pan-fried egg, roasted pork, vegetables, and chili sauce. Chinese hamburgers combine the flavors of Eastern cuisine with the convenience of Western fast food, making them a favorite choice for breakfast or lunch.豆花(Tofu Pudding) Tofu pudding is a popular dessert in southern China. It is made by coagulating soy milk and is typically served with sweet syrup, fruit jam, or red beans. Tofu pudding has a smooth and tender texture, with a refreshing and sweet taste, making it a great choice for cooling down in the summer.粽子(Sticky Rice Dumplings) Sticky rice dumplings are a traditional Chinese festival food, primarily eaten during the Dragon Boat Festival. They are made by wrapping glutinous rice, red beans, meat, or other fillings in bamboo leaves and steaming them. The title of "a famous Chinese snack" is awarded by the China Cuisine Association to those that meet the following qualifications: highly characteristic, popular at least locally, widely recognized as top-ranking, infused with rich cultural meanings,pure-tasting, high quality, beautiful looking, nutritious and healthy. There is a rich collection of traditional and innovated snacks in China. In the first National Appraisement and Certification for "Famous Chinese Snacks", 369 were named "famous Chinese snacks", including 54 Muslin varieties. Different regions have different snacks in China First, so let's look at the north China region. Snacks in Beijing is aulic. The reason is obvious. Beijing is a center of politics. Many snacks come from the palace. F or example, this snack, cheese is praised by empress dowage r Cixi. She regards the cheese as one of the most delicious snacks. Y ou can eat the most traditional cheese in Wenyu Cheese which is located in Nanluoguxiang. Another famous snack in Beijing is Luzhuhuoshao. It is made of intestines and tofu. Snacks in tianjin are usually traditional.Goubuli has a history of one hundred years. It has a very interesting story. Once upon a time, there was a young man in tianjin who got a nickname "goubuli" because he was really stubborn, even a dog would ignore him. But he was talented in making steam-buns. As time went by, his steam-buns became more and more popular. And his steam-bun is called " Goubuli. Tian jin
fried dough twist is also famous in China. The most representative snack in Hebei province is baked wheaten cake stuffed with donkey meat. Shanxi province has very delicious noodles and Inner Mongolia's roast leg of lamb is very popular. In middle south China region, snacks have heavier taste. Sauce duck neck in Wuhan is very spicy;strong-smelling preserved bean curd in Changsha has particular smelling. In south of the Y angtze River, snacks are often sweet and delicate, such as fuchun layered cake in Jiangsu province ,spareribs with New Y ear's rice cake and quick-fried buns in Shanghai If you travel in Shanghai, you cannot miss tasty quick-fried buns. Wushan pan-fried cake and Wufangzhai glutinous rice dumplings wrapped in bamboo leaves are representative snacks in Zhejiang Province. In Jiangsu, changshu, there is a special snack called beggar's chicken(叫花鸡)in Chinese. There is s story about this chicken. Long long time ago, a beggar got a chicken when he was about to starve to death. He killed the chicken ,spread mud over the chicken and then roasted it on the fire. He found the roasted chicken extremely delicious and this way of roasting chicken was widely accepted. In southern China area, double-layer steamed milk and Guangdong steamed buns stuffed with barbecued roast pork are recognized as most delicious snacks. The double-layered steamed milk is made by accident. Decades of years ago, a milk seller spared no effort to retain the freshness of the milk because there was no
refrigerator at that time. One day, he came up with a new idea. He boiled the fresh milk ,and when the milk cooled down, he found a layer on the milk. It tastes very good. So people all like it. In the Southwest Region, Y unnan rice noodles, sesame sauce in rice ball, dragon wontons are distinctive snacks.
In Northwest region, there are many muslim snacks,like Lanzhou hand-pulled noodle, ma's sheep head, pita bread soaked in lamb soup. Hongkong's , fish balls, Macau's egg tart , Taiwan's braised pork rice are welcomed by people.。
